The Popular Party has denounced Podemos before the Madrid Electoral Board for having contracted advertising on Facebook before the election campaign for the presidency of the Community of Madrid begins. According to data confirmed to the EFE agency by PP sources, the party indicates that article 53 of the Organic Law of the Electoral Regime expressly prohibits carrying out this practice before an electoral campaign, which in this case would begin on the 18th.
